=============================================================================================================================
WHAT IS UDAP
UDAP, is a blockchain abstraction layer that can significantly reduce the cost of building asset-oriented applications, both in the development time and runtime.It includes the followings:Middleware Protocol Asset Wallet Applications
=============================================================================================================================
CORE CONCEPTS
NO.1 Protocol - Singular
Singular is a new asset account model, it defines how a thing is tokenized and how it deals with ownerships and trading in a decentralized way. The Singular asset model implements a concept: One thing = One smart contract
The Singular project is a natural development in the spirit of some of the earlier blockchain proponents who had envisioned what blockchain with smart contracts would achieve.
NO.2 Middleware-UDAP
The fundamental concept of the Internet of Asset Protocol is to build a "Thick Protocol + Thin Application".
Application developers only need to have sufficient knowledge and understand their business logic and user experience, Therefore, the application is thinner and easier. A thick protocol based on UDAP middleware helps them to accelerate the blockchain development, to secure the transactions, and to reduce the development costs.
· UDAP Middleware Core Services
a) Token Service
The service helps applications to quickly tokenize in-app assets, such as tickets, IP rights, certificates, and game assets. It also helps an application to create in-app currencies.
b) State Channels Service
The service implements state channel technology to help the application to properly partition their application logic between on-chain and off-chain, to achieve the best of off-chain efficiency and on-chain persistence. This is critical to minimizing the cost and providing the best possible user experience.
NO.3 Asset Wallet
Harvest Wallet is an Asset Wallet that supports ERC20, ERC721, and Singular types tokens. It provides individual users with great convenience and a unified interface to tokenize, manage and publish their own tokens, various fungible and non-fungible assets, and third-party applications can plug-in the wallet too.
a) Mint, manage and publish tokens
b) Support third-party apps that generate wide range of assets.
c) It provides a programmable UI for third-party applications to develop a complete user experience
NO.4 Applications
UMedia is a marketplace for collectible music and other forms of digital media assets on your mobile phone, it included some complicated blockchain programming modules like all different token services, marketplace, Proxy Re-Encryption, State Channel, Singular. UMedia is to demonstrate the technical capabilities of UDAP. It’s so easy to make a Dapp by UDAP. Developers can use UDAP’s middleware to transfer their normal business into token-based business just like UMedia does.
More different Dapp coming powered by UDAP, such as Ticketing, Social, Education, Gaming, Health, Supply Chain Finance, Data Center, Technical Community, Travel, E-Commerce, Library and so on.
=============================================================================================================================
TEAM =============================================================================================================================
TOKENUDAP FOUNDATION ISSUES THE UDAP TOKEN (ALSO KNOWN AS UPX TOKEN).
UPX TOKENS ARE USED TO MAKE DEPOSITS REQUIRED TO BECOME A UDAP SERVICE CONSUMER.
TRANSACTION FEES, GAS PAYMENTS (I.E. SMART CONTRACT EXECUTION FEES) AND PERSISTENT STORAGE PAYMENTS ARE ALSO USUALLY COLLECTED IN UPX TOKENS. UPX TOKENS ARE IMPLEMENTED USING THE ETHEREUM ERC20 STANDARD.
THE TOTAL SUPPLY IS 10,000,000,000. =============================================================================================================================
ROADMAP